okay i need your help with this one here is the R31 stuff. it is split into two RAM addresses, with one bit representing each code ie 80 00 = RAM1: 1000000 RAM2: 0000000 = CAS 40 00 = RAM1: 0100000 RAM2: 0000000 = AFM 20 00 = RAM1: 0010000 RAM2: 0000000 = TEMP etc hex to binary if you use the window...
